Hi I have a 1986 Outrage 18'. I am outfitting it for marine use and would like to install a horn. I am not a big fan of cutting or drilling conspicuous locations.
So I am wondering if anyone has tried mounting a compact horn unit inside one or both side panels. The ones under the gunwales mid boat - they cover the fuel inlet hose on one side and the lamp wires on the other. Seems to me that running wires to these locations would be easy.
But I am wondering how effective this location be? Seems it might be louder inside the boat than out?
My other idea was to mount a trumpet to one of the rails above the console.

Placing the horn on the inside panels will seem extremely loud to you but outside the boat, not so much! How about mounting one or two to the bottom portion of the shepherds hook railing in front of the console?
